The construction industry is witnessing a significant transformation, driven by evolving project demands, increased efficiency, and a growing emphasis on sustainability. One of the most notable shifts is the rising popularity of portable batching plants. These compact and flexible solutions are changing how concrete is produced and delivered to construction sites, offering numerous benefits that align with modern construction needs. This article explores the factors contributing to the increasing market demand for portable batching plants in the construction sector.

Flexibility and Mobility
One of the primary reasons for the rise of portable batching plants is their inherent flexibility and mobility. Unlike traditional, stationary batching plants, portable plants can be easily transported and set up at various job sites. This mobility allows construction companies to produce concrete on-site, minimizing transportation times and costs.
In projects located in remote or difficult-to-access areas, having a portable batching plant means that concrete can be produced exactly where it is needed, reducing the risk of delays due to logistical challenges. The ability to quickly relocate batching plants also allows companies to take on multiple projects in different locations without significant downtime.
Cost-Effectiveness
Portable batching plants offer a cost-effective solution for many construction projects. By producing concrete on-site, companies can significantly reduce the costs associated with transporting ready-mixed concrete from centralized plants. This is particularly advantageous for large-scale projects or those that require a substantial volume of concrete.
Additionally, portable batching plants reduce labor costs. With a more streamlined operation, fewer workers are needed to manage the batching process. The ability to mix concrete in smaller batches also allows for more precise control over quantities, minimizing waste and ensuring that materials are used efficiently.
Increased Quality Control
The quality of concrete is crucial for the durability and strength of construction projects. Portable batching plants provide greater control over the mixing process, allowing contractors to ensure that the concrete meets specific project requirements. By producing concrete on-site, companies can adjust mixes in real time, responding to changing project needs or environmental conditions.
Furthermore, portable batching plants enable companies to maintain consistency in their concrete mixes. This is particularly important for projects requiring specific performance characteristics, such as high strength or rapid setting times. By having direct control over the batching process, contractors can uphold high-quality standards throughout the project.

Sustainability Initiatives
As the construction industry increasingly focuses on sustainability, portable batching plants align well with these initiatives. Producing concrete on-site reduces the carbon footprint associated with transporting concrete over long distances. This reduction in transportation also leads to decreased fuel consumption and lower greenhouse gas emissions.
Additionally, many modern portable batching plants are designed with eco-friendly features, such as energy-efficient equipment and the ability to recycle water used in the mixing process. By choosing portable batching plants, construction companies can enhance their sustainability efforts and appeal to environmentally conscious clients.
Adaptation to Changing Project Requirements
The construction industry is known for its dynamic nature, with project scopes often changing due to client demands, regulatory adjustments, or unforeseen circumstances. Portable batching mixing plants offer the adaptability needed to respond quickly to these changes.
With the ability to mix concrete on-site, contractors can easily adjust their production based on the project's evolving needs. Whether it's changing the concrete mix design or increasing the quantity produced, portable batching plants enable construction teams to remain agile and responsive.

Market Trends and Industry Growth
The demand for portable batching plants is also driven by broader market trends. As construction projects become more complex and require faster turnaround times, companies are seeking solutions that enhance efficiency. The rise of modular and prefabricated construction techniques is another contributing factor, as these methods often necessitate quick and reliable access to concrete.
Moreover, the global push for infrastructure development—especially in emerging economies—fuels the demand for portable batching plants. As urbanization increases and new construction projects emerge, the need for efficient concrete production solutions will only grow.
